    <title>1996 (8) TMI 51 - MADHYA PRADESH High Court</title>
    <link>https://www.taxtmi.com/caselaws?id=17671</link>
    <description>Interest on loans covered by pending recovery suits was not treated as having accrued because the right to receive it remained contingent on the outcome of the litigation and the court&#039;s discretion. The assessee&#039;s decision not to charge the interest to the debtors&#039; accounts was consistent with the absence of real accrual. Applying the real income principle, the court held that notional or hypothetical income cannot be taxed where recovery is uncertain and the matter is sub judice. The disputed interest was therefore not includible in total income despite the mercantile system of accounting.</description>
